Nehemiah 11:19-24

CSB

NIV

19 The gatekeepers: Akkub, Talmon, and their relatives, who guarded the gates: 172.
19 The gatekeepers: Akkub, Talmon and their associates, who kept watch at the gates—172 men.
20 The rest of Israel, the priests, and the Levites were in all the villages of Judah, each on his own inherited property.
20 The rest of the Israelites, with the priests and Levites, were in all the towns of Judah, each on their ancestral property.
21 The temple servants lived on Ophel; Ziha and Gishpa supervised the temple servants.
21 The temple servants lived on the hill of Ophel, and Ziha and Gishpa were in charge of them.
22 The leader of the Levites in Jerusalem was Uzzi son of Bani, son of Hashabiah, son of Mattaniah, son of Mica, of the descendants of Asaph, who were singers for the service of God's house.
22 The chief officer of the Levites in Jerusalem was Uzzi son of Bani, the son of Hashabiah, the son of Mattaniah, the son of Mika. Uzzi was one of Asaph’s descendants, who were the musicians responsible for the service of the house of God.
23 For there was a command of the king regarding them, and an ordinance regulating the singers' daily tasks.
23 The musicians were under the king’s orders, which regulated their daily activity.
24 Pethahiah son of Meshezabel, of the descendants of Zerah son of Judah, was the king's agent in every matter concerning the people.
24 Pethahiah son of Meshezabel, one of the descendants of Zerah son of Judah, was the king’s agent in all affairs relating to the people.
